Job Summary

We are seeking a compassionate and dedicated Registered Nurse (RN) to join a community-based vaccination initiative supporting CVS Health's retail pharmacy locations. As an Immunization Nurse Float, you will play a vital role in administering a wide range of immunizations while delivering exceptional patient care in a fast-paced retail healthcare environment.

The ideal candidate is clinically skilled, adaptable, patient-focused, and passionate about improving public health through preventive care.
 

Key Responsibilities

  • Administer a variety of vaccines including Influenza (Flu), COVID-19, MMR, Hepatitis, Shingles, Pneumonia, Tdap, HPV, RSV, and other CDC-recommended immunizations according to established protocols.
  • Assess patients prior to vaccination, reviewing medical history and identifying contraindications.
  • Monitor patients for adverse reactions following immunization and respond appropriately to emergency situations.
  • Maintain accurate documentation of all vaccinations and patient encounters.
  • Educate patients regarding vaccine benefits, possible side effects, and post-vaccination care.
  • Adhere to CDC, state, OSHA, HIPAA, and infection prevention guidelines.
  • Utilize proper PPE and maintain a safe clinical environment.
  • Collaborate effectively with pharmacists, healthcare providers, and pharmacy support staff.
  • Deliver compassionate, patient-centered care while maintaining professionalism and confidentiality.
  • Maintain vaccine inventory, storage, handling, and cold-chain compliance.
  • Demonstrate flexibility with scheduling and support various vaccination initiatives as needed.
